LA2 0DU is a mixed residential area located 0.7km from Upper Thurnham in Lancaster. Administratively it sits within Ellel ward and the Lancaster and Fleetwood constituency.
For families considering a move, LA2 0DU represents a diverse rural area with a mix of families, workers and retirees. By day, the area transitions to a rural with mining or quarrying character: includes some mining and quarrying and other industrial activity. An average age of 44 puts this squarely in mixed-family territory — professional couples, school-age children households, and established residents all sharing the streets. 63% of properties are owner-occupied — a strong indicator of neighbourhood stability and long-term community investment.
Property: Average house prices are around £400k.
Census 2021 statistics for LA2 0DU are sourced from Output Area E00127411 (shared with 18 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
